body { overflow: hidden; } #wrapper { height: 100%; } .top-header { background: #f4f4f7; border-bottom: 1px solid #e8e8e8; padding: .5rem 1rem; flex-shrink: 0; } .go-back { color: #c0c0c0; font-size: 1.75rem; position: absolute; left: -40px; top: -5px; } .op-bar { padding: 9px 10px; background: #f2f2f2; border-radius: 2px; } .op-bar-btn { border-color: #ccc; border-radius: 2px; height: 30px; line-height: 28px; font-weight: normal; padding: 0 0.5rem; min-width: 55px; } .heading-commit-time { font-weight: normal; font-size: 60%; }